Island fish camp dosen't really exist anymore. Seabeam dosen't have camping space but rent out accommodatiom pretty cheap. Centenial Park does provide camping, showers, and moorage and does give power to a few if you need it. Pachena is a great camping spot, but very few hookups and yes you do have to moor in Bamfield or launch your boat daily for 9 bucks
 
haven't done it for several years but I always enjoyed camping at Pachena and parking the boat in at Grappler in Bamfield. If you are bringing the wife and kids, Pachena is the place to be. Hey Highlander--- have a look at my post on the Bamfied sticky....... Do NOT go near SeaBeam- The place is a dump and the docks and ramps are not where you want ANY kids . The ramp is slimy and at low tide, a real challenge. The expanded metal deck will slice/dice/chop andone who slips. Ask Fishing Assissin about that.

We stayed and are staying at mills landing again this weekend. Not exactly camping but the cabins are mint, clean comfy, warm, full amineties etc. Nice place to lay your head after fishing thats forsure. They run bunks so you can squeeze 4 guys in a 1 bedroom, and for 150 a night its worth it. 3 nights for a 100 a peice with 4 guys. YOu cant beat that IMO
